The type of your hotels:
Viet Nam is a developing country, there are some luxury hotels such
as Sofitel Metropole in Ha Noi, Park Hyatt in Sai Gon and Furama
Resort in Da Nang. And a humble house for your homestay. Many
clients want to combine “roughing it” in homestays and in a
comfortable hotel in city or luxury hotel on the beach.
You can select whatever you want and we will always book the best
room available at the level you choose and require.

Second step: We work out the price of your hoilday
The number of people travelling:
Our profit margins are lower than average. There is hardly any
single accommodation in Viet Nam, so individuals usually have to pay
for a double room. Some hotels offer ‘family’ rooms or provide a
third bed for a supplement, but that is by no means universal.
Generally speaking, the more people, the lower price you get.
